Since I assume we're talking new features and not bug fixes, I'll say that tops on my wish list is a more robust contract negotiation system. Specifically, I'd love to see:
- Bring agents into the picture. Different agents would have different styles (some would go for top dollar, some for maximum contract length, some might have better relationships with one team vs. another, etc.). A player's choice of agents would become a factor in determining whether you want to extend or trade him.
- Signing bonus demands for players coming out of high school/college. The very best (and greediest) of these could demand a major league contract. These demands would be known before the draft took place. Again, these players would be represented by agents and teams would have the ability to negotiate the demands down.
- Allow free agents to be shopped around like they would be in real life. If Team X makes an offer, that player's agent should be on the horn to other interested teams saying, "We've got this offer on the table; can you beat it?" In fact, certain agents should make claims like that even if there really isn't an offer on the table (hello, Scott Boras!).
- Make it about more than just money. Other factors that should be influencing a player's decision on where to sign could include what role the team promises him, special contract clauses (plane tickets, a personal trainer/interpreter, etc.), the record of the team, the reputation of the team in terms of how they treat players, etc. Some of this is already in the game but isn't communicated as well as it could be.
- Inject more personality into the negotiation process. We have personality traits in the game; let's put them to greater use. Give us some more dialogue reflecting a player's personality, mood and reactions to offer. Even further, give us multiple choice response options to players (i.e. "Player X says he wants assurances he'll be the starting 1B. Would you like to respond by A.) Promising he'll start at 1B, B.) Offering to start him at a different position, C.) Telling him he'll have to accept a bench role?")
